Today, Sela shares the story of her call to build hope in others and to break stigma around mental health struggles.
When Sela called, she had pulled over to the side of the road after an impulse to kill herself. She was distressed and crying when she remembered she had a phone number saved – years before, her former therapist had recommended that she keep the Lifeline number in her phone.
That night, Lines for Life answered Sela’s call of distress, and we stayed on the phone with her through the impulse and through the feelings of hopelessness. We listened to and affirmed the reasons she wanted to live. We helped Sela form a plan to stay safe, talk to her mom about her feelings, and get help.
